#header, #footer, #nav, #nav3{
display:none
}

a{
display:none
}

ul, li{
list-style:none;
list-style-type:none
}

ul,li,p,a,h1,h2,h3,h4,h5,table,em{
color:#333333;
padding:0;
margin:0
}

h1{
margin:3px 0 0 auto
}

.floatLeft { float:left; margin: 2px 6px 2px 2px}
.floatRight { float:right; margin: 2px 2px 2px 6px}
a.link_back {font-size:14px; line-height:16px; text-decoration:none; margin:2px 0; padding:1px 3px}
a.link_back:hover { background:#EFEFEF}

.floatLeft img, .floatRight img{ border: 1px solid #cccccc; padding:3px}

.programm_liste_rechts{
float:left;
margin:3% 3% 3% 0;
border:1px solid #999999;
padding:6px;
width:28%
}

.programm_liste_rechts h2{
padding:0;
margin:0
}

.EventsList{
clear:both
}

#mycarousel li{
float:left;
margin:2%
}

/* Breiten füe ALLE TERMINE SEITE */
#main-block .termintable{
width:99%;
border-collapse:collapse
}

#main-block .termintable td{
border:1px solid #333333;
padding:1px 3px
}

#main-block .termintable td.eins{
width:8%;
}
#main-block .termintable td.zwei{
width:12%;
text-align:center
}
#main-block .termintable td.drei{
width:30%
}
#main-block .termintable td.vier{
width:50%
}

.kategorielistebreit{
display:none
}

.inner .download{
display:none
}
